CefSSLInfo
Source File: include/cef_ssl_info.h
Process / Thread Context: Threading not specified in header; signature-based inference only (typically obtained from request callbacks executed on the browser process UI/IO thread).
Purpose: USER-CALLED library interface representing SSL information for a request/navigation. Provides the cert verification status bitmask and the X.509 certificate object.
Methods
cef_cert_status_t GetCertStatus()
Parameters:
- None.
Return Value: Bitmask of CERT_STATUS_* flags indicating verification problems. Defaults to CERT_STATUS_NONE.
Usage Instruction: Use CefIsCertStatusError() to test if status represents an error.
Threading Constraint: Threading constraint not specified in header.
CefRefPtr<CefX509Certificate> GetX509Certificate()
Parameters:
- None.
Return Value: The X.509 server certificate object (may be NULL).
Usage Instruction: Inspect subject/issuer/DER/PEM/chain details via CefX509Certificate methods.
Threading Constraint: Threading constraint not specified in header.
bool CefIsCertStatusError(cef_cert_status_t status)
Return Value: Returns true if the certificate status represents an error.
Threading Constraint: Threading constraint not specified in source.
Usage Example
// Inside CefRequestHandler::OnCertificateError or another callback that supplies
// a CefRefPtr<CefSSLInfo> info:
if (CefIsCertStatusError(info->GetCertStatus())) {
CefRefPtr<CefX509Certificate> cert = info->GetX509Certificate();
if (cert) {
CefRefPtr<CefX509CertPrincipal> subject = cert->GetSubject();
CefString cn = subject->GetCommonName();
// ... display or compare ...
}

Source File: include/cef_ssl_status.h
Process / Thread Context: Threading not specified in header. Typically obtained from CefNavigationEntry::GetSSLStatus() on the browser process UI thread.
Purpose: USER-CALLED library interface representing the SSL status of a navigation entry (a snapshot of SSL state for a page). Adds connection security, SSL version, and content status flags on top of CefSSLInfo-style data.
Methods
bool IsSecureConnection()
Return Value: True if the connection used SSL/TLS (secure).
Usage Instruction: Display lock icon / security indicator.
Threading Constraint: Threading constraint not specified in header.
cef_cert_status_t GetCertStatus()
Return Value: Bitmask of cert verification issues; defaults to CERT_STATUS_NONE.
Usage Instruction: Use CefIsCertStatusError() to check for errors.
Threading Constraint: Threading constraint not specified in header.
cef_ssl_version_t GetSSLVersion()
Return Value: SSL/TLS version used; defaults to SSL_CONNECTION_VERSION_UNKNOWN.
Usage Instruction: Display TLS version in security details.
Threading Constraint: Threading constraint not specified in header.
cef_ssl_content_status_t GetContentStatus()
Return Value: Bitmask of SSL_CONTENT_* flags (mixed content, secure content, etc.); defaults to SSL_CONTENT_NORMAL_CONTENT.
Usage Instruction: Detect mixed-content pages.
Threading Constraint: Threading constraint not specified in header.
CefRefPtr<CefX509Certificate> GetX509Certificate()
Return Value: The X.509 certificate (may be NULL).
Usage Instruction: Drill into subject/issuer/chain details.
Threading Constraint: Threading constraint not specified in header.
Usage Example
// From CefBrowserHost::GetVisibleNavigationEntry on the UI thread:
CefRefPtr<CefNavigationEntry> entry = browser->GetHost()->GetVisibleNavigationEntry();
if (entry) {
CefRefPtr<CefSSLStatus> ssl = entry->GetSSLStatus();
if (ssl && ssl->IsSecureConnection()) {
cef_ssl_version_t ver = ssl->GetSSLVersion();
cef_ssl_content_status_t content = ssl->GetContentStatus();
CefRefPtr<CefX509Certificate> cert = ssl->GetX509Certificate();
// ... populate security UI ...
}
}
